IFA Business Administrator Apprentice

IFA Business Administrator Apprentice

 

At Minster Financial Management, they are looking for a motivated and enthusiastic IFA Business Administrator Apprentice to join their friendly team based in Beverley.

Minster Financial Management is a young, growing Independent Financial Adviser (IFA) business. They work hard, but we also believe in creating a friendly, supportive and enjoyable working environment where everyone has the opportunity to learn and progress.

Their Director, Helen, is passionate about education and helping people develop their careers. They already have three members of the team completing apprenticeship schemes, and Helen continues to undertake industry qualifications herself. They don’t just see an apprenticeship as a qualification; they see it as the beginning of a potential long-term career with them.

Key Responsibilities

  • Answering telephone calls and developing professional telephone etiquette.
  • Speaking with clients and financial product providers.
  • Scanning, organising and managing important documents.
  • Supporting the directors, advisers and administrators with day-to-day tasks and projects.
  • Using their back-office systems and CRM, including data cleansing and maintaining accurate records.
  • Assisting with the submission and processing of new financial business.
  • Supporting the accounts function when required, including invoicing.
  • Taking meeting minutes and helping to keep accurate records.
  • Writing professional letters and emails to clients.
  • Using Microsoft Office, including Word, Excel and Outlook, to support the business.
  • Developing your awareness of cyber security and completing relevant training.
  • Learning about financial products and the wider financial services industry, if this is an area you are interested in.
